In recent years, the use of cameras in hotels has become a controversial topic, raising concerns about privacy and surveillance. However, when utilized responsibly, cameras play a crucial role in ensuring the safety and security of guests and their belongings. The primary purpose of cameras in hotels is to prevent and investigate potential security incidents, such as theft, vandalism, or unauthorized access to private areas. By monitoring common areas, entrances, and corridors, hotel staff can maintain a secure environment for guests and employees alike. In addition to enhancing physical security, cameras can also provide valuable insights for improving customer service. By analyzing footage, hotel managers can identify areas for improvement, assess the effectiveness of staff interactions with guests, and make informed decisions to enhance the overall guest experience. While some guests may feel uneasy about the presence of cameras in various hotel locations, it's essential to emphasize that most hotels deploy surveillance cameras solely for security purposes. These cameras are not intended to invade privacy but rather to protect guests and their possessions during their stay. To address privacy concerns, hotels should be transparent about the locations of surveillance cameras and the purpose of their use. Clear signage indicating the presence of cameras can help reassure guests that their safety and security are the top priorities of the hotel. Moreover, hotels should adhere to strict data privacy regulations and ensure that surveillance footage is securely stored and accessible only to authorized personnel. By implementing robust security measures, hotels can demonstrate their commitment to guest privacy while maintaining a safe and welcoming environment for all. In conclusion, cameras in hotels serve as valuable tools for enhancing security, improving customer service, and protecting guests from potential threats. Responsible deployment and transparent communication about the purpose of surveillance cameras are essential in building trust with guests and maintaining a positive reputation as a secure and guest-centric hotel establishment.
